5 Tips for Choosing a Good Conveyancing Solicitor

3. Credentials

Do not shy away from requesting credentials from your conveyancing solicitors. Qualified and experienced solicitors are the best, as compared to those who are new to the practice. You want to choose someone responsible and most importantly accountable. You will also need one who is easily accessible despite the location. At the bare minimum, a conveyancing solicitor should have attained accreditation from the Law Society Conveyancing accreditation.
